Out to Win is a 1923 British silent drama film directed by the American filmmaker Denison Clift[1] and starring Catherine Calvert, Clive Brook and Irene Norman.[2] It was based on the 1921 play Out to Win by Dion Clayton Calthrop and Roland Pertwee.[3]

Reception

[edit]

An 1923 issue of The Motion Picture Studio called the film "best of the year’s melodramas"[4] The film was described as a "thrill-packed melodrama", in which Brook plays double roles.[5]
